About Silicom Denmark :
Silicom Denmark A/S, formerly Fiberblaze A/S, located in Søborg Denmark, is a Danish IT-and Datacom company founded in 2008. In 2014 Fiberblaze was acquired by Silicom Ltd. and is now a fully owned subsidiary. All of Silicom Denmark’s development is driven and controlled out of our office in Denmark. Silicom Denmark is a significant international OEM supplier of FPGA based high-performance Network Interface Cards for the Financial, Telecommunication, Datacenter / Cloud and Cyber Security sectors. The growth is fueled by Silicom Denmark’s ability to provide solutions matching customer requirements, from unconfigured hardware platforms to fully configured solutions.
Silicom Denmark’s portfolio includes Capture and Financial solutions within the range of 1 – 400Gb/s, unconfigured network cards as well as IP Cores for FPGAs and ASICs.
